The mud has a blend of Aloe Vera, Willow, Rosemary and Witch Hazel to help clear blemishes and problem areas. The ingredients included in this product are great for acne and blemishes since they calm inflammation and redness. I'm a huge Aloe Vera fan. Aloe can work wonders! Rosemary Oil is an ingredient in this mask. Rosemary Leaf Oil helps tone skin and removes dryness. The mask also contains Will bark extract which is good for stimulating skin and cell growth. It can help with clogged pores, irritation and breakouts/blemishes.

INGREDIENTS:
Aqua, Kaolin, Hamamelis virginian water, Glycerin, Illite, Bentonite, Magnesium aluminum silicate, Sea salt, Salix nigra (Willow) bark extract, Glucose, Rosmarinus officinalis (Rosemary) leaf oil, Xanthum gum, Panax ginseng root extract, Oenothera biennis (Evening primrose) flower extract, Citric acid, Lactoperoxidase, Glucose Oxidase, Limonene Allantoin,
Aloe barbadensis leaf juice, Camellia sinensis leaf extract.

This Deep Cleansing Clean-Up Mud mask is extremely cleansing and filled with ingredients that are good for healing, renewing skin, cell growth, and rejuvenating, etc.

The mask is a soft and creamy texture. To use, apply evenly with a thick layer of the mask all over face (neck too if you want) avoiding the eyes and mouth.
